The Newscast is from the newsroom team and my hosting this past summer. WFUV Newscasts are 3 minutes with no posts, and stories were written entirely in the newsroom with AP audio for national news and in-house efforts or publicly available materials such as internet streams or public official’s websites.
Spot News is a couple of wraps, the first is a city desk bit from local politics, the second covering scientific development .


Once a year WFUV produces a special public interest news series aired as a weeklong special - this series on Addiction and the Brain was aimed to move beyond stories of opioid use that were victim-centric. I investigated the various elements and adjacent factors to get to a deeper understanding of addictions and deaths that were prevalent in the news cycle. Here are 2 of the 5. The series won a couple of great awards.


Feature Reporting from my time at Maine Public: In The World Of My Dreams is an arts profile, Aging on the Islands of Maine is more policy-facing about a housing problem facing the elderly in Maine, and finally Nitrogen Nabbing: a shorter piece built as support to a panel discussion on citizen science for the call-in show, Maine Calling. They describe an aspect of the way I tell stories with an aim of activating through a sense of place and ambient sound. I find stories more compelling with as much climate and ambiance as practicable.


These pieces are examples of recent feature-length editing I’ve done for other producers. Ellen’s Stardust Diner was produced by a first-timer. I supported her through recording, scripting, voicing and editing; I think she did a terrific first piece. Internet Famous is the work of a first-timer as well. Her production support fell to another editor, and I provided the final edit and tightening. Finally, I’mSoMaleek was the effort of a more seasoned hand.

The Beliefs Podcast is a weekly product for Religion News Service covering ideas behind the news of religion. I am lead producer for this show. My host is WNET President Emeritus Bill Baker. For more details head HERE.
